Salve a tutti ragazzi e buona Domenica,
Dopo aver usato per un anno il Display intelligente prodotto dalla Nextion, ho deciso di acquistarne uno “stupido” poichè quello nextion è molto limitato sopratutto sugli effetti grafici e quelli di nextion lo aggiornano troppo lentamente. Detto ciò passo subito al problema, il display che ho comprato è un 3,5" ILI9481. La libreria fornita dal costruttore (Cinese) è pessima quindi ho deciso di utilizzare la libreria UTFT, lanciato la prima demo e configurata la libreria per il mio display, come da indicazioni, non ottengo nulla. Quando carico lo sketch su Arduino UNO il display resta nero.
Allego il link del display con il datasheet e qualche frammento di codice.
#include <UTFT.h>
// Declare which fonts we will be using
extern uint8_t SmallFont[];
// Set the pins to the correct ones for your development shield
// ------------------------------------------------------------
// Arduino Uno / 2009:
// -------------------
// Standard Arduino Uno/2009 shield : <display model>,A5,A4,A3,A2
// DisplayModule Arduino Uno TFT shield : <display model>,A5,A4,A3,A2
//
// Arduino Mega:
// -------------------
// Standard Arduino Mega/Due shield : <display model>,38,39,40,41
// CTE TFT LCD/SD Shield for Arduino Mega : <display model>,38,39,40,41
//
// Remember to change the model parameter to suit your display module!
UTFT myGLCD(CTE32HR,A2,A1,A3,A4);